To heads of department. Quillfane Systems has formally disputed our continued use of the Arbex rendering module beyond the original term. Counsel considers our position defensible but advises against escalation while the Pellworth negotiation is live. Engineering should inventory all Arbex dependencies by month end; procurement should pause any further Quillfane orders. External communication on this matter goes through legal only. How this dispute affects our broader roadmap is set out in the confidential note below.

management briefing: Only 33 of the 504 pilot accounts renewed Holox, so a churn review is set for August 1. Fenysix Logistics is in early talks to buy Zoroxix Group for about $459.9 million.

So you're pushing files to the Quillbrook partner drop and something's off — file rejected, folder missing, credentials suddenly stale. First, don't retry more than three times; the drop rate-limits aggressively and you'll lock yourself out for an hour. Check the partner integrations wiki for the current folder layout, since it changed last quarter and old docs still float around. If your uploads land but never get processed, that's the ingestion side, not you. For everything SFTP-related, the integrations crew is your first stop.

alerts address for tahaf-hawep: frawyn@tolvaqlabs.corp

## Locker Access Flow — FreshFold

When a resident scans their fob at a TumbleHub locker bank, the access service validates the token against the RinseAuth cache before falling back to the primary database. If both lookups fail, the locker stays sealed and a retry hint is shown on the panel. Maintainers should never bypass the cache directly; instead, invalidate the stale entry and let the next scan repopulate it. The full state diagram and failure matrix live on the internal page below.

operations page: https://grafana.qirvansys.corp/pages/pages/display/54f57f191162

To: Dispatch Desk
Subject: Clock repair — Hollis mantel piece

The Hollis mantel clock ships to Verrow & Finch Horology tomorrow. Crate is sealed and tagged in the records annex. Insurance paperwork is filed; copy attached for the log. No substitutions on carrier. The courier must follow the hand-over instruction below exactly as written.

dispatch memo: the sorius tamius courier leaves the praeth ledger at gate 4873 under passcode 928014